Subject: DR drill — cron drift follow-up

During last week's disaster-recovery drill at Bramwick Systems, we confirmed the scheduler hosts drift roughly 40 seconds per day, causing nightly jobs to fire out of order. The drift monitor config now lives in the drill runbook. To unlock the runbook vault during future drills, use the passphrase below.

unlock words, tawef-hahag: frawyn-fraax-drudor

Subject: DR drill — admin bulk edits

During Thursday's disaster-recovery drill at Kellwright Systems, we will simulate a corrupted bulk edit in the Ledgerpane admin table and restore from snapshot. Rollback scripts are staged and audit logging stays enabled throughout. For the restore console, you'll need the recovery passphrase below.

strongbox words: oliael-gilax-lamael

## Tuning: Planner Regression

After the Ostrel 4.2 upgrade, the query planner started preferring sequential scans on mid-size tables, tanking report latency. Root cause: stale cost estimates. Workaround until upstream fixes it: override the cost constants and raise the stats target on affected tables, then re-analyze. Don't copy values from other clusters — they're sized for our disk profile. Use the overrides listed here.

tuning table, hahag-kagup:
QUOTAS = {
    "briix": 567,
    "tamael": 441,
    "gordor": 613,
}